Additional Things To Know – Whitetail Hunters

Things To Know

  • You must purchase your deer permit and licenses in advance. You need the following:
    • Deer Tags (Firearm Hunters, please send a copy of your deer tags to Mattb@HeartlandLodge.com if you have not done so already!)
    • 5-Day Hunting License (You will need the full season hunting license if you are here for more than 5 days.)
    • Habitat Stamp
    • Create a reminder so you don’t forget to bring these items with you when packing. If you don’t bring them with you, you may not be able to hunt.
  • Rooms – Unless you upgraded, your hunt includes two twin beds or bunk beds and a private bath. These rooms are smaller. Gear is normally stored outside the room. If room size is important, please make advance arrangements for a larger or private room.
  • Bows and firearms are required to be in a case while traveling to and from the field. (Illinois Law)
  • During firearm seasons, you must wear a solid orange hat and a solid orange vest. No camo orange.
  • If/when hunting out of treestands, you must wear a safety harness. You will need the strap that goes around the tree as well.
